Frequently asked questions
Which incoterm suits a first Nex order?
Buyers without a broker usually prefer a delivered term for the first shipment, then move to FOB once the lane is established.
Is documentation provided for customs?
Commercial invoice, packing list and the relevant certificates are supplied; the importer's broker handles the declaration.
